[BM]Crusher Posted May 27, 2004 Share Posted May 27, 2004 some programs will require that windows has been booted before they install... but 99.99999% of apps will install ok through cmdlines.txtwhy not set[GuiRunOnce]%systemdrive%\install\apps.cmdand make apps.cmd the one that installs all your apps? this way you are positive it will work because windows has already bootedor even better, upgrade to GuiRunOnceEx program install..... or use XPlode!
